Popular Betting Strategies

Once you’ve chosen a betting site, employing effective betting strategies can significantly increase your chances of success. Here are a few popular strategies to consider:

1. The Basic Bet

This straightforward strategy involves betting on which horse will win a race (win bet), with potential payouts determined by the horse’s odds at the time of the bet.

2. Each Way Betting

This strategy allows you to place a bet on a horse to win as well as a bet on it to place (typically finishing in the top three). While the payout for each way bets is lower, it provides a safety net for punters.

3. Focusing on Form

Analyzing a horse’s form is vital. Factors to consider include recent performances, track conditions, and how the horse performs against its competitors. Knowledge in this area can provide an edge in making informed bets.

4. Betting Exchanges

Betting exchanges allow punters to bet against each other rather than against a bookmaker. This often results in better odds and more dynamic betting opportunities.

Understanding Odds

Grasping how odds work is crucial for effective betting. Odds are a reflection of the likelihood of an event occurring. In horse racing, odds are typically displayed in fractional or decimal form:

  • Fractional Odds: Represented as fractions (e.g., 5/1), they indicate the profit relative to the stake. A successful bet of £10 at 5/1 would yield £50 profit plus the initial stake.
  • Decimal Odds: Represented in a single number (e.g., 6.00), they show the total return for a winning bet, including the stake. A £10 bet at 6.00 results in a total return of £60.
